our client has a brand new opportunity for a qualified warehouse technician to join their team onsite in miami, fl.

duties and responsibilities
  • receive, inspect, and validate incoming shipments of it equipment (laptops, desktops, accessories, peripherals)
  • store and organize inventory in accordance with warehouse standards and asset classification guidelines
  • pack, label, and ship it equipment for end users, projects, and remote locations
  • create and manage shipping labels and documentation for equipment distribution, including virtual class kits
  • coordinate inbound and outbound shipments with internal teams and logistics providers
  • maintain accurate inventory records and perform regular stock checks and physical audits
  • update and manage asset records in the itsm/asset management system (e.g., servicenow cmdb) to ensure data accuracy and completeness
  • track it asset lifecycle activities including receiving, deployment, transfer, and retirement
  • ensure all equipment is properly tagged, recorded, and compliant with asset management policies, supporting overall asset visibility and governance
  • work closely with the warehouse team to support:
    • assembly, packaging, and dispatch of new hire kits
    • shipment tracking and delivery coordination
  • reclaim and process it equipment from separated employees, ensuring proper tracking, data handling, and reusability
  • support internal teams by preparing equipment for deployment (basic staging, boxing, labeling)
  • coordinate with service desk, field support, and asset management teams for fulfillment and tracking of requests
  • follow standard operating procedures (sops) for warehouse operations, shipping, and asset handling
  • ensure compliance with asset management and inventory control processes, including timely updates in systems
  • assist in audits and reporting activities related to it inventory and asset tracking
